3.0 Set Controller Date and Time
The set time and date command is used to synchronize the time and date between the host computer and
all the controllers on the access control network. Before synchronizing the host computer and the
controllers, look at the date and time listed at the bottom of the Doors window. This is the date and time
provided by the host computer. Be sure these values are correct. If they are not correct, change them per
the instructions given in “Set the Host Computer Date and Time” on page 10 in section 1. If they are
correct, perform the following steps.
1. Click on the Setup ⇒ System pull-down menu or click on the icon on the tool bar. The Setup/
System window appears.
2. Click on the Controllers tab. The Controllers window appears (see Figure 2-40 on page 34 of this
section).
3. Click on the button. After a brief pause, the Set Network Date And Time window appears
(see Figure 2-43).
Figure 2-43: Setting Network Date and Time
4. The date and time kept by all controllers now matches that of the host computer. Click the
button.
